Hydrogen fuel cells produce electricity by combining hydrogen and oxygen atoms. The hydrogen reacts with oxygen across an electrochemical cell similar to that of a battery to produce electricity, water, and small amounts of heat. Improving the way hydrogen is generated is key to its emergence as a viable fuel source. Most hydrogen production today occurs through heating steam and methane, but that relies heavily on fossil fuels and produces carbon emissions. Most of the world’s hydrogen production consists of “grey hydrogen,” produced via steam methane reforming (SMR), which forms both hydrogen and carbon dioxide. In contrast, the term “blue hydrogen” is reserved for hydrogen production that involves carbon capture and usage or the storage of emitted carbon dioxide.As of the end of October 2021, hydrogen fuel cell power generators produced about 260 megawatts of electricity capacity across the United States.
